1: Detection and diagnosis of disease early
In order to assist in the early identification and diagnosis of illnesses, AI-powered algorithms may analyse medical data including photos, test results, and patient records. Healthcare practitioners can discover diseases like cancer, heart issues, and neurological disorders at an early stage when therapy is most effective because to machine learning models' ability to learn from large datasets and deliver accurate predictions.
2: Personalised care and precision medicine
AI makes it possible to create customised treatment programmes that take into account each patient's particular genetic make-up, medical history, and lifestyle choices. AI systems can find patterns and connections in large and complicated datasets that help customise therapies, drugs, and doses for each patient. With this strategy, therapy effectiveness is increased, negative effects are reduced, and patient outcomes are improved.
3. Drug Development and Discovery
The typically time-consuming and expensive process of drug research and development is speeded up by AI. In order to help researchers uncover new treatment options more quickly, machine learning algorithms can analyse sizable databases of chemical structures, forecast drug-target interactions, and simulate drug behaviour. As a result, the development of targeted medicines is accelerated, prices are decreased, and drug discovery is speed up.
